The Swiss legal frame for financial dashboard

Swiss accounting law has been unified in the Code of Obligations since 2013: the same bookkeeping rules (art. 957a CO) and retention rules (art. 958f CO — 10 years for books, vouchers and reports) apply regardless of legal form. Year-end closing: how the mechanics work

The order of operations matters: reconciliations first (bank, cash, receivables, payables), then the closing entries, finally the VAT and AHV consistency checks. Reversing the order means starting over.

A well-ordered closing file speeds everything up: bank statements at the closing date, a signed inventory, final AHV/LPP/accident settlements, new or amended contracts, and support for the accruals. Financial dashboard in Rickenbach (TG) then finishes in days, not weeks.

What is the difference between a limited and an ordinary audit?

The ordinary audit applies to companies exceeding, for two consecutive years, two of three thresholds: CHF 20 million balance sheet total, CHF 40 million revenue, 250 full-time positions. Others fall under the limited audit, and those with no more than ten full-time positions on annual average can opt out with all shareholders' consent. Which social contributions does a Swiss employer pay?

AHV/IV/APG: 5.3% employer share (the same is withheld from the employee); unemployment insurance: 1.1% each up to CHF 148,200 a year; occupational pension (LPP) by age and plan (employer at least 50%); occupational accident insurance paid by the employer; family allowances by canton.
